Hello everyone: I hope you feel like writing today. I’d like to tell you a bit about this image. To be honest, I found it hard to choose a picture. This is because there are so many pictures I like and they are in so many different contexts. I decided to go for something nice and simple. I took this picture in July 2010. I was on holiday and I had had a late night the night before. However, my husband and I woke up at around 6 and decided to go for a walk. We walked from the place where we were staying to the next village around. The village was really funny because it was basically three houses and a post office. Anyway, everything was closed because it was so early. We took a lot of pictures of the sun rising. It was a beautiful moment. I took this photo in particular. It is a very simple picture but what I like best about it, is the fact that it turned out just like I saw it on that morning. The light, the colors, the shadows, everything is exactly the way it was in my mind. I love the way the sunlight hits the misty hills and you can see hills and more hills and more hills in the background. The image actually reminds me of the cover of a book I really enjoyed called “ghostwritten” by David Mitchell. Your first task is to create a blog and to link all your classmates. Then you have to write a short introduction of yourself. To begin with you need to create a gmail account.

First, go to blogger.com and follow the instructions.

Please remember to change the language during set up so that your blog is in English.

1. If you have a google account: sign in first, if you don’t have a google account: create a google account
2. Go to: http://www.blogger.com/
3. Click: create your blog now
4. Name your blog
5. Choose any template you like
6. Go to dashboard, scroll down to the bottom of the page & change the language to English.
7. Go to design, add a gadget, LINK LIST, and add names & links and when you have the last name linked, save. Ask the teacher if you are not sure.
